MK-6-1020 Aluminum Profile – Product Summary
The MK-6-1020 is a lightweight yet robust 10 Series aluminum profile manufactured from high-strength Aluminum Alloy 6063-T5. Designed for modular framing and structural applications, this profile features a compact 10mm x 20mm cross-section with a single T-slot, offering excellent versatility for jigs, fixtures, machine guards, and light-duty workstations. Its silver anodized surface (0-15μm) provides corrosion resistance and a clean aesthetic. With a mass of only 0.373 kg/m, it is easy to handle and transport. The profile’s moment of inertia (Ix: 0.12 cm⁴, Iy: 0.56 cm⁴) and moment of resistance (Wx: 0.24 cm³, Wy: 0.56 cm³) ensure reliable performance under moderate loads. Frequently Asked Questions (FAQ)
  1. Q: What applications is the MK-6-1020 best suited for?
    A: This profile is ideal for lightweight frames, machine enclosures, workstations, jigs, and custom aluminum structures where space is limited but strength is required.
  2. Q: Can I cut and machine this profile myself?
    A: Yes, 6063-T5 aluminum is easily cut, drilled, and tapped using standard metalworking tools. We recommend using a miter saw with a carbide blade for clean cuts.
  3. Q: Is the anodized coating durable?
    A: The 0-15μm anodized layer provides good corrosion and wear resistance for indoor applications. For outdoor or harsh environments, additional sealing or powder coating is recommended.
